Online gaming has evolved into a highly competitive form of entertainment where skill, strategy, and consistency play a major role in achieving success. While luck can occasionally influence outcomes, long-term results often depend on how well players develop and apply their abilities. Understanding the importance of skill and practice helps explain why some players consistently perform better than others.
Skill development in gaming mirrors improvement in any other discipline. Players start by learning the basics—controls, objectives, and mechanics. Over time, they refine their understanding through experience and repetition. Mastery comes from dedication, focus, and the willingness to analyze both successes and mistakes. Each session becomes an opportunity to improve timing, precision, and decision-making.
Reflexes and coordination are two core elements of gaming skill. Fast-paced titles often demand quick reactions and precise control. Players who train regularly develop muscle memory, allowing them to respond instinctively in challenging situations. This improvement doesn’t happen overnight; it results from continuous practice and adjustment. As with sports, consistent repetition builds confidence and sharpens performance.
Strategic thinking is another critical skill in online gaming. Understanding patterns, predicting opponents’ moves, and adapting to changing circumstances are all essential for success. Skilled players think several steps ahead, making calculated decisions that improve their chances of winning. This combination of foresight and adaptability distinguishes experienced players from casual ones.
Observation plays a vital role as well. Many successful gamers study their own gameplay or watch others to identify areas of improvement. They analyze strategies, learn from top performers, and incorporate new techniques into their own approach. This process of observation and adaptation turns gaming into an ongoing learning experience rather than a simple pastime.
Consistency is key to maintaining skill. Regular practice keeps reflexes sharp and strategies effective. Even small amounts of daily gameplay can make a significant difference over time. Like any skill-based activity, taking long breaks can cause performance to decline, while steady effort ensures continuous growth.
Mental discipline also contributes to success. Online gaming can be intense, requiring focus under pressure. Managing emotions, maintaining composure, and thinking clearly during competitive moments are all signs of an experienced player. This level of control separates those who react impulsively from those who play with precision and intent.
Team-based games introduce another layer of complexity. In these environments, communication and cooperation become essential skills. Players must coordinate actions, share information, and trust one another. The most successful teams often consist of individuals who understand their roles and adapt their strategies collectively. This teamwork element transforms gaming into a collaborative art form.
